Section 19-19-406 - Habit--Routine practice

Ask AI about this
19-19-406. Habit--Routine practice.Evidence of a person's habit or an organization's routine practice may be admitted to prove that on a particular occasion the person or organization acted in accordance with the habit or routine practice. The court may admit this evidence regardless of whether it is corroborated or whether there was an eyewitness. Source: SL 1979, ch 358 (Supreme Court Rule 78-2, Rule 406); SDCL §19-12-8; SL 2016, ch 239 (Supreme Court Rule 15-28), eff. Jan. 1, 2016.
